About

Wookey Hole, five minutes from Wells in Somerset, is one of the UK’s most iconic attractions, centred around its world-famous caves. Packed with an eclectic offer of indoor and outdoor experiences. Set within an historic paper mill a visit includes a 4D cinema, adventure golf, dinosaur valley and circus shows (weekends and Somerset school holidays. Guests can stay onsite in a 58-room hotel or one of the 10 hot tub lodges, perfectly located for exploring Wells, Glastonbury and the Mendip Hills. 

Group Information & Experiences

Min/max group sizes  Minimum group size 15 max tour size 60. 

2 Specialist Tours
Wookey Uncovered – a 2.5-hour small group tour of the site including the caves, historic paper mill ending with a tasting of Wookey Hole Cave Aged Cheddar and Somerset Cider.  Wookey Uncovered – Premium Heritage Cave Tour & Tasting

Wild Wookey an award-winning, adrenaline-fuelled caving adventure beneath Mendip Hills, where thrill-seekers crawl, climb and abseil through hidden chambers unseen by visitors. Wild Wookey - The adventure caving experience at Wookey Hole

Tour Leader / driver free of charge?  Tour leaders and coach drivers benefit from free admittance to the Wookey Hole attraction. 
Refreshment voucher offered? A £5 meal voucher is offered for use in the onsite café 

Length of visit for adult groups approx 4 hours, groups with children a full day 6 hours 
Do you offer group rates?  Yes – we offer different group prices dependant on the time of year.  We have value and standard tickets 

Distance from London Heathrow 113 miles 
Distance from Bristol Airport 16 miles 
Coach parking/drop off? Yes we have a large free car park on site with drop off available. 
Nearest railway station & distance in miles from it?  Castle Cary - 14 miles

Opening Times

Open (1 Jan 2026 - 31 Dec 2026)

* Summertime: (Apr-Oct Inc): 10am (first tour) - 5pm (Last Cave Tour)
Wintertime: (Nov-Mar Inc): 10am (first tour) - 4pm (Last Cave Tour)
Closed Christmas Day and Boxing Day.
Only open weekends and school holidays during December and January.
